The board approved unaudited financial results for Q3 FY26 (quarter ended Dec 31, 2025), with the company swinging to a loss after tax of Rs. 2.49 lakhs versus a profit of Rs. 30.05 lakhs in the same quarter last year. Revenue from operations fell to Rs. 18.95 lakhs from Rs. 44.53 lakhs a year ago, while total expenses rose to Rs. 28.06 lakhs. For the nine months ended Dec 2025, the company posted a loss after tax of Rs. 16.15 lakhs against a profit of Rs. 31.82 lakhs in the prior-year period. The statutory auditor issued an emphasis-of-matter note flagging inability to verify Rs. 18.73 lakhs of investments due to missing demat statements. The board also extended Nitin Bhatia & Associates as Internal Auditor and appointed Ms. Palak Desai (PCS) as Scrutinizer for FY26-27.
A sharp swing from profit to loss, declining quarterly revenue, and an auditor flag on unverifiable investments are negative signals for retail shareholders and could weigh on the stock. The governance red flag around missing investment documents is worth watching closely.
